A rent burden above 30% is the federal threshold for cost-burdened households, and a price-to-income multiple above 4× is generally considered a stretched housing market. The mortgage figure is principal and interest only — taxes, insurance and HOA dues are extra.

Is a ZCTA the same as a postal ZIP code?
Not exactly. The Census builds ZIP Code Tabulation Areas from the ZIP codes of addresses inside each census block, so a ZCTA can differ slightly from the USPS delivery route of the same number, and PO-box-only ZIPs have no ZCTA at all.
